An Independence Party Split?

What are people like Bjarni Benediktsson, Thorgerdur Katrin Gunnarsdottir and Olafur Stephensen thinking now?

Do they really belong in the same corner of society as David Oddson, Bjorn Bjarnason, Hannes Holmsteinn Gissurarson, Kjartan Gunnarsson and Oskar Magnusson?

Or is their political career “paid” by the same interest groups?

The list of Independence Party coat-tailers whose reputation is in tatters from fighting on the front lines for the party is quite impressive. Illugi Gunnarsson, Tryggvi Thor Herbertsson, Gudlaugur Thor Thordarson, Thorlindur Kjartansson and Sigurdur Kari Kristjansson are all relatively young and ambitious but will forever carry the tags of Fund 9(Illugi), The Mishkin Report(Tryggvi), FL Group(Gudlaugur Thor), IceSave(Thorlindur) and the infamous alcohol bill(Sigurdur Kari). They might argue, but credibility has shown them the red card from the game of politics.

The ambiguity surrounding Thorgerdur Katrin’s loan for shares at Kaupthing puts her in a sensitive spot, but it is hard to believe that people with such connections to the commercial sector of Iceland like her, Bjarni and Olafur really hold the same belief system as their powerful party elders. The CEO of an oil company must realize how dangerous the ISK really is and Olafur has long been outspoken about Iceland joining the EU.

So the question is, do they have the guts to break away? To form a new party on right for people who don’t want to live in the past forever?

Or do they really belong with the old guard, like Arni Johnsen, Agnes Bragadottir and Bjorgolfur Gudmundsson?
